Location: Norwich
Salary: £33,552.09 - £42,546.24 per annum
There are 2 options for this role:
- 39-hour contract: 07.00-15.30 Mon-Thurs, 07.00-14.30 Fri (£33,552.09 - £34,568.82 per annum)
- 45-hour contract (39 hours at standard + 6 hours at time and half guaranteed): 06.00-15.30 Mon-Fri (£41,294.52 - £42,546.24 per annum)
The role includes:
- Assembling/Fitting components guided by technical drawings, 3DVia instructions and R&S within defined time limits.
- Adjusting components using non-CNC mills or lathes when needed to fit and produce quality mechanical assemblies.
- Testing and correcting mechanical assemblies as needed.
- Maintaining safe working practices and high standards of housekeeping.
- Advising the Cell Leader on potential alterations to reduce cost and lead times and improve quality.
- Assisting in improving methods and productivity.
- Working effectively as part of a team.
